编程计算工作内容是什么

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程计算工作是指使用计算机语言和算法,开发、实现和优化各种计算机程序的工作。在这个工作中,程序员通过编写代码和逻辑来解决各种问题和任务,从而实现计算机软件的功能。

    具体而言,编程计算工作包括以下几个方面:

    1.需求分析:程序员首先要与需求方沟通,了解他们的需求和要求。然后进行需求分析,详细了解需要开发的软件或系统的功能、业务流程和用户界面等。

    2.算法设计:在程序开发的初期,程序员需要设计适合解决需求的算法。他们要思考如何使用合适的数据结构和算法来实现所需要的功能,以提高程序的运行效率和性能。

    3.编码实现:根据需求和算法设计,程序员开始编写程序代码。他们会使用特定的编程语言,如Java、C++、Python等来实现所需功能。编码过程中,程序员会严格按照编程规范和标准,确保代码的可读性、可维护性和可扩展性。

    4.调试和测试:在编写完代码后,程序员会进行调试和测试。他们会先进行单元测试,验证每个模块的功能是否正常。然后进行集成测试,确保各个模块的协调运行。最后进行系统测试,检查整个软件系统的功能和性能。

    5.优化和改进:在测试过程中,程序员会根据测试结果对代码进行优化。他们会寻找代码中的潜在问题和性能瓶颈,并进行改进。优化的目标是使程序运行更快、更节省资源。

    6.文档撰写:除了编写代码,程序员还需要编写用户文档和技术文档。用户文档是为了帮助用户正确地使用软件。技术文档是为了方便其他开发人员了解软件的设计和实现。

    除了上述工作内容,编程计算工作还需要程序员具备良好的沟通能力、解决问题的能力和团队合作精神。而且,由于计算机技术的不断发展,程序员还需要不断学习和更新自己的知识,跟上行业的最新发展趋势。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程计算工作的内容是利用计算机语言和代码来创建和开发软件程序。以下是编程计算工作的一些主要内容:

    1. 程序设计:编程计算的核心内容是程序设计。这涉及确定和描述解决问题的方法和步骤,并将其转化为计算机能够理解和执行的代码。程序设计需要考虑问题的逻辑和算法,并用适当的编程语言来表达。

    2. 编程语言:编程计算的另一个重要方面是选择和掌握适当的编程语言。不同的编程语言有不同的语法和功能,适用于不同的应用场景。常见的编程语言包括C++、Java、Python等。了解和掌握这些编程语言可以使编程工作更加高效和灵活。

    3. 调试和测试:编程计算的过程中,调试和测试是非常重要的环节。调试是指在程序中发现和修复错误或Bug的过程。测试是确保程序在各种情况下都能正确运行的过程。通过调试和测试,可以提高程序的质量和稳定性。

    4. 数据结构和算法:编程计算还涉及对数据结构和算法的理解和应用。数据结构指的是组织和存储数据的方式,而算法是解决问题的具体步骤和方法。了解常用的数据结构和算法,可以使程序更高效、更可靠。

    5. 理解需求和需求分析:在编程计算工作中,了解和理解需求是非常重要的。程序开发是为了解决特定的问题或满足特定的需求。通过对需求的分析和理解,可以确定程序的功能和特性,并根据需求制定合适的设计和实施方案。

    总的来说,编程计算工作的内容涵盖了程序设计、编程语言、调试和测试、数据结构和算法以及需求分析等方面。通过掌握这些内容,可以进行有效的软件程序开发和编写。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程计算工作是指通过编程语言来开发软件、设计算法和解决问题等任务。它包含了从需求分析、设计、编码、测试到部署和维护等一系列工作。下面将从几个方面讲解编程计算工作的内容。

    1. 需求分析与设计
      在进行编程计算工作之前,首先需要进行需求分析。这包括与客户沟通,了解他们的需求和期望。根据需求,程序员可以开始设计软件的架构和流程图,并确定使用的编程语言和工具。

    2. 编码
      编码是编程计算工作的核心。根据设计和需求,程序员使用所选的编程语言将代码编写成软件。编码过程中需要合理地组织代码结构、选择适当的数据结构和算法,并添加必要的注释和文档以提高代码的可读性和维护性。

    3. 调试和测试
      完成编码后,程序员将进行调试和测试。调试是为了检查代码中的错误和问题,并进行修复。测试是为了验证程序的正确性和性能。常见的测试包括单元测试、集成测试和系统测试等。通过调试和测试,程序员可以确保软件在各种情况下的可靠性和稳定性。

    4. 部署和维护
      在软件通过测试后,程序员需要将其部署到目标环境中。这包括在服务器上安装和配置软件,以及处理相关的网络、权限和安全性问题。完成部署后,程序员还需要负责软件的维护和更新。这包括修复软件中的bug、添加新功能、优化性能,并与用户进行沟通和支持。

    5. 学习和持续改进
      编程计算工作中,程序员需要不断学习和掌握新的编程技术和工具。这可以通过参加培训课程、阅读相关书籍和文档、参与社区讨论等方式来实现。除了学习,持续改进也是非常重要的,程序员应该通过反思和反馈来找出问题和改进的空间,以提高自己的编程水平和工作效率。

    总结:编程计算工作涵盖了需求分析与设计、编码、调试和测试、部署和维护等一系列内容。它不仅需要具备编程技术,还需要沟通能力、问题解决能力和学习能力等。通过不断学习和持续改进,程序员可以提高自己的编程水平和工作效率。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部